I haven`t been on here in some time. I`ll be installing new spring into my 97 Cobra and the question is do I require a spring compressor to do this? Or can they safely be just jacked up into place by the A arm?
Like everyone has already said, no compressor is required. You can simply drop the front a-arms slowly and pull the springs out. The same can be done with the rear lower control arms. Just be sure you lower the jack really slow to avoid the spring popping out.
They have you covered. Don't waste money in a spring compressor. I'm the rear, take the bottom shock bolts out, lower the rear end, bam, springs come right out. Front, unbolt the top shock bolts, sway bar mount, drops right out.
